FAQ

1. What defines Boho Easter decor?


Boho Easter decor combines earthy tones, natural textures, and eclectic elements like macrame, dried florals, and rattan. It focuses on a relaxed, artistic vibe rather than traditional bright and bold holiday themes.

2. Can I create Boho Easter decor on a budget?


Absolutely! Many Boho Easter Decor Ideas are DIY-friendly and use affordable materials like twine, feathers, recycled jars, and dried flowers. Thrift stores and nature walks can also provide great pieces for little to no cost.

3. What color palette works best for Boho Easter themes?


Stick to muted, earthy colors like blush, terracotta, sage, ivory, and warm neutrals. These shades create a calming, cohesive look that aligns with the boho aesthetic.

4. Are Boho Easter decorations suitable for both indoor and outdoor spaces?


Yes! Boho elements like throw pillows, picnic rugs, and rustic centerpieces work beautifully both inside and out. Just be sure to weatherproof or bring in delicate items like dried florals if you’re decorating outside.
